It is also known as Wet Lung syndrome and is more common in caeser
babies.  Normally lasts for 24 hours and then gets better.  Can be
confused with Respiratory Distress Sydrome, but develops about 2 to 4
hours after birth, a baby isn't usually born with it.  Can be quite
severe, but babies recover well, whereas with RDS, they can take a
while.
